Job Description
Under the direction of the Clinical Manager, the Registered Nurse (RN) is responsible for the quality of care for an assigned caseload of patients.
Responsibilities:
•The RN is responsible for delegating duties appropriately and directing staff in the delivery of care.
•Assuming responsibility for the appropriate utilization of resources.
•Collaborating with medical staff and others in the provision of care.
•Demonstrating positive interpersonal relationships with others in communication and problem resolution.
•The RN must be sensitive to the needs of patients, families, and fellow co-workers, and support the mission of Jefferson Regional Medical Center.
Requirements:
•Graduate from an approved school of Nursing.
•Current RN licensure by the Arkansas State Board of Nursing.
•CPR certification required for all our Registered Nurses prior to working on the unit and must maintain every 2 years.
•ACLS required within one year for specific departments (ICU, ER, CDU, SDSU, PACU, L&D, GI Lab, Cath Lab, Pediatrics).
•Maintain additional certifications based on department specific standards.
•Must pass the Medication exam upon employment
